It's a fun but it's a bugfest.

In my playthrough I got a couple of crashes but nothing game breaking, what ultimately made me quit this game was when one of my quick saves got a bug (client synchronizing freeze) basically when you try load your quicksave it never loads and it gets stuck on client synchronizing so I lost a couple of hours of progress.

If you are going to buy this game I suggest you do it on GOG, some bugs maybe fixed there, like any old games in new machines.

Also make a lot of manual saves and not quick saves so you can avoid what happen to me.

I played this game back in the closed beta, it was fun at first but it quickly got old, this game has some problems but my number one complaint, is the complete absence of any in game community or communication.
This can easily put off any new players or otherwise, in dominion matches there zero communication for team play, other than trying to start messaging people mid game? It's impossible but surely not convenient, the game it self doesn't help in that regard for newer players don't likely know that the default voice chat is switched to off.
Basically what I'm trying to say is that in game communication would had help this game a lot besides the salt and rage in forms of "WOW!" "WOW!" "THANKS!" and such, if you don't play with friends it gets tiresome really quickly.

A huge world to explore, lots of quests and decisions, tons of items and great replay value are reason enough to pick up this fine roleplaying sequel. Very few changes appeared since Fallout 3 but a strong storyline and partial improvements make New Vegas great to play. Take it as an alternative to Fallout 3 and you won't be disappointed.
